ndxg.net
当前位置:首页 >> jAvA hAshmAp用法 >>

jAvA hAshmAp用法

已经给楼主写了个例子..import java.util.HashMap; import java.util.HashSet; import java.util.Iterator; public class HashMapTest { public static void main(String[] args){ HashMap<String,Object> hm=new HashMap<String,Object>(); People p1=new

正确的,不过要确定你的jdk是1.5或1.5以后的.这是1.5以后的java泛型的用法,不过这么写没什么意义,因为泛型就是为了能够取出来后可以不用转型,而你写个Object的话就等于没有那个约束了

HashMap是java的常用的容器,它按照KEY=VALUE格式保存数据 使用起来非常简单,使用put(key,value)将数据保存在map中 使用get(key)获取对应的值,如果没有返回NULL 如果要遍历所有的值,首先使用keySet获取全部的key的集合,然后获取key集合的迭代,使用迭代遍历全部的key就行了

HashMap 采用一种所谓的“Hash 算法”来决定每个元素的存储位置. 当程序执行 map.put("语文" , 80.0); 时,系统将调用"语文"的 hashCode() 方法得到其 hashCode 值每个 Java 对象都有 hashCode() 方法,都可通过该方法获得它的 hashCode 值.得到这个对象的 hashCode 值之后,系统会根据该 hashCode 值来决定该元素的存储位置.

String

Map map=new HashMap();//实例化map对象map.put("key","value");//存放值(值以键(key)-值(value)方式存放.)System.out.print(map.get("key").toString());//取值 根据键就可以取到值

HashMap 和 HashSet 是 Java Collection Framework 的两个重要成员,其中 HashMap 是 Map 接口的常用实现类,HashSet 是 Set 接口的常用实现类.虽然 HashMap 和 HashSet 实现的接口规范不同,但它们底层的 Hash 存储机制完全一样,甚

Map<String,String> map = new HashMap<String,String>(); map.put("1","a");

HASHMAP最好与实例联系起来..它主要存的是键与值的关系.举个例子如你现在有一个学生类import java.util.HashMap;public class Student { String name; String sex; public Student(String n,String s) { name=n; sex=s; } public String toString(){ return

package com.baiduzhidao; import java.util.HashMap; import java.util.Iterator; import java.util.Set; import java.util.Map.Entry; public class EmpMap { public static void main(String[] args) { HashMap<String,Emp> hm=new HashMap<String, Emp>(); hm.

6769.net | dbpj.net | whkt.net | jamiekid.net | rxcr.net | 网站首页 | 网站地图
All rights reserved Powered by www.ndxg.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com